Kerala Honeymoon Itinerary

Kerala Honeymoon Itinerary

Friday January 26: Arrival in Kochi

Begin your romantic Kerala honeymoon by arriving in Kochi, a city known for its beautiful backwaters and historical landmarks. In the morning, take a stroll through Fort Kochi, a charming neighborhood with colonial architecture and Chinese fishing nets. In the afternoon, visit the Mattancherry Palace, also known as the Dutch Palace, to admire its stunning murals. As the evening sets in, enjoy a romantic sunset cruise on the backwaters of Kochi.

  • Fort Kochi: Cost: Free,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Mattancherry Palace: Cost: INR 5 per person,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Backwater Sunset Cruise: Cost: INR 1500 per couple, Time spent: 2-3 hours
Saturday January 27: Munnar

On your second day, head to Munnar, a picturesque hill station known for its tea plantations and breathtaking views. In the morning, visit the famous Tata Tea Museum to learn about the history of tea production in the region. Afterward, explore the stunning Eravikulam National Park, home to the endangered Nilgiri Tahr. In the evening, take a romantic stroll through the tea gardens and enjoy the tranquility of nature.

  • Tata Tea Museum: Cost: INR 100 per person,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Eravikulam National Park: Cost: INR 120 per person,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Tea Garden Walk: Cost: Free, Time spent: 1-2 hours
Sunday January 28: Alleppey

Experience the famous backwaters of Kerala in Alleppey, often called the "Venice of the East." In the morning, embark on a traditional houseboat cruise through the serene backwaters, surrounded by lush greenery. Enjoy a delicious lunch prepared by the onboard chef. Spend the afternoon relaxing on the houseboat, taking in the scenic beauty. In the evening, enjoy a candlelight dinner on the deck under the starry sky.

  • Houseboat Cruise: Cost: INR 15,000 per night for a deluxe boat, Time spent: Overnight
Monday January 29: Thekkady

Immerse yourselves in the beauty of wildlife and nature in Thekkady. In the morning, go for a thrilling wildlife safari at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ary, where you might spot elephants, tigers, and various bird species. Afterward, visit the spice plantations and learn about the different spices grown in the region. In the evening, enjoy a romantic bamboo rafting experience on the Periyar Lake.

  •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ary: Cost: INR 250 per person for the boat ride, Time spent: 3-4 hours
  • Spice Plantations: Cost: INR 100 per person,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Bamboo Rafting: Cost: INR 2000 per couple, Time spent: 2-3 hours
Tuesday January 30: Kovalam

Head to the beautiful coastal town of Kovalam, known for its pristine beaches and laid-back vibe. In the morning, relax on the golden sands of Kovalam Beach and soak up the sun. In the afternoon, indulge in a rejuvenating Ayurvedic massage and spa session, known for its therapeutic benefits. In the evening, take a romantic walk along the beach promenade and enjoy a candlelight dinner at a beachfront restaurant.

  • Kovalam Beach: Cost: Free,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Ayurvedic Massage and Spa: Cost: INR 2500 per person,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Beachfront Candlelight Dinner: Cost: INR 3000 per couple, Time spent: 2-3 hours
Wednesday January 31: Poovar

On your last day, visit the serene and untouched beauty of Poovar. In the morning, take a boat ride through the Neyyar River and explore the mangrove forests and backwaters. Afterward, visit the Poovar Island, known for its golden sand beach and luxurious resorts. Spend the afternoon relaxing on the beach or indulging in water sports activities. In the evening, enjoy a romantic sunset cruise and bid farewell to the beautiful state of Kerala.

  • Neyyar River Boat Ride: Cost: INR 1000 per couple,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Poovar Island: Cost: Free,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Sunset Cruise: Cost: INR 1500 per couple, Time spent: 2-3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ique and off the beaten path experience, consider visiting the village of Mararikulam near Alleppey. This tranquil fishing village offers secluded beaches, peaceful backwaters, and a chance to experience the local way of life. Stay in a traditional homestay and immerse yourselves in the warm hospitality of the locals. Enjoy freshly caught seafood and take long walks along the pristine coastline. Mararikulam is the perfect destination for a quiet and romantic getaway.
